#0baca1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0baca1 is composed of 4.3% red, 67.5% green and 63.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.4%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 175.9 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 35.9%. #0baca1 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ffff with #005943.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

Shades and Tints of #0baca1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000606 is the darkest color, while #f3fef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0baca1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585f5e is the less saturated color, while #04b3a7 is the most saturated one.
